Job Summary

Description

Enterprise Contract Services Support to provide cradle to grave contracting and procurement related support services for the DIA enterprise.

  • Analyzeproject requirement from inception to closeout and develop solutions to agencys needs.

  • Responsible for business improvement services in life cycle administration and management of contracts contract negations; proposal guidance preparation and management assistance.

  • Duties include but are not limited to market analysis purchase justifications material lifecycle plans bills of material cost estimates as well as product and service oriented draft statements of work.

  • Provides services to coordinate and support development of customer needs statements Requests for Information (RFIs) and Requests for Quotes (RFQs).

  • Coordinates reviews and presents vendor responses to RFIs RFQs and service requests and acquisition planning.

  • Prepares Request for Proposals (RFP)/Invitation for Bids (IFB) preparation guidance market research/ analysis and selection and administration of terms and conditions.

  • Prepare contact awards and modifications for Contracting Officer signature.

  • Performs initial cost and price analysis on proposals received.

  • Supports the Contracting Officer (CO) during the source selection process.

  • Drafts contract negotiation memoranda and contract modifications for CO.

  • Support the CO in documenting evaluation of performance contract termination and contract closeout.

  • Create/Maintain Contract file folders prepare solicitation documentation and review proposals for compliance and contract modifications.

  • Individuals shall also possess extensive working knowledge of the FAR and DFAR and agency supplements as required.

  • Additional duties as assigned.



Requirements
  • TS/SCI with CI Polygraph.

  • Require 9-12 years of experience performing relevant actions specific to labor category with relevant experience within the last 2 years. Work is highly independent.

  • Bachelors Degree in an area related to the labor category from a college or university accredited by an agency recognized by the U.S. Department of Education.
